Application: Shamayim Campus Fellows 2024-2025

The Shamayim Campus Fellowship is a program that gives Jewish vegetarian and vegan college students the tools and support they need to educate their communities about animal advocacy. 

Through the Shamayim Campus Fellowship, students learn valuable leadership skills, educate themselves and their peers about animal advocacy, and create a lasting change in their communities. A campus fellow will have the opportunity to work directly with the Shamayim team. We will help them hone their activism and leadership skills, develop a plan on how to make animal advocacy a talking point on their campus, and supply them with the tools and funding necessary for tabling, serving vegan food, and other outreach activities.  

  • Our 2024- 2025 Cohort will run from September 2024- May 2025
  • Applications will open on April 1, 2024
  • Interviews will be held starting in May
  • Selections are made in August
